How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Southwest Chicago?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Southwest Chicago Studio Apartments | $1,855 | $600 | $4,966 |
| Southwest Chicago 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,209 | $700 | $9,737 |
| Southwest Chicago 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,543 | $500 | $10,000+ |
| Southwest Chicago 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,704 | $989 | $9,446 |
| Southwest Chicago 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,447 | $924 | $10,000+ |
| Southwest Chicago 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,509 | $2,695 | $4,000 |
| Southwest Chicago 6 Bedroom Apartments | $17,170 | $10,000 | $10,000+ |

Frequently Asked Questions about Southwest Chicago Apartments with Hardwood Floors
What is the Cheapest Hardwood Floors apartment in Southwest Chicago?
Currently the most affordable Apartment in Southwest Chicago with Hardwood Floors is at 6246 S. King Dr. listed at $600.
How much is the average rent for Southwest Chicago Apartments with Hardwood Floors?
The average rent for a Apartment in Southwest Chicago with Hardwood Floors is $2,336.
What is the largest Southwest Chicago Apartment for rent with Hardwood Floors?
Today's Apartment with Hardwood Floors and the most square footage in Southwest Chicago is a 3,025 square feet unit starting from $1,700 at 4003 W Adams St.
What is the average size for Southwest Chicago Apartments for rent with Hardwood Floors?
The average size for a rental with Hardwood Floors in Southwest Chicago is currently at 866 sq ft.
